HISTORY
In 1953, the City purchased two acres on which to create Water Tower Park.

This park is named for its position at the base of a water tower. It was developed in the early 90s, when playground equipment was added.

DESCRIPTION OF PARK
Sitting at the base of a water tower, this park is located in the neighborhood bordering campus. Water Tower Park is often the location of pick-up games of football, soccer and basketball due to is wide open space and the close proximity of both fraternity and sorority houses.

The amenities of the park include:

  • Playground Equipment
